Match Report - 19th-25th of November 2012

Beechworth A3 team have defeated Wangaratta 90 to 87 shots on the weekend in the Ovens & Murray Bowls Pennant Season.

Beechworth won two of the four rinks with the team of T. Stockdale (s), K. Waring, R. Robinson and T. Chambeyron winning 25-19 over W. Vyner team. The team of I. Soulsby (s), R. Bayliss, P. Keogh and B. Gazzola also won by six shots with their 23-17 shot win over P. Selwood team. The team of W. Page (s), C. Sunderland, T. Bright and S. Kelly ended up having a 20-20 shot draw over I. McNamara team. However B. Fitzpatrick team when down 22-31 to give Beechworth fifteen of the possible eighteen points to move them into third place on the ladder. They will now take on St James next week, who lost their top of the table match against Wodonga by 114-68 shots to leave both teams on 98 points.

 

Beechworth B3 team has won their top of the table match against Wangaratta to leave them only one point away from them on the ladder. In their 78-75 shot win, Beechworth won only one of the three rinks with the team of C. Leentjes (s), R. Howard, S. Cameron and J. Chambeyron winning 29-17 over P. Moran team. However both I. Sekulic team and L. Smart team when down 22-25 and 27-33 respectively to give Beechworth only ten of the possible fourteen points to keep them in second, with the top three separated by only four points. Beechworth will now play third place Wodonga, who had a 90-50 shot win over Bright last week.

 

Beechworth C1 team have had a 54 to 47 shot loss to Chiltern on the weekend. Beechworth did win one of the rinks with the team of R. Holmes (s), G. Bailey, T. Thompson and M. Gardner winning 31-18 over T. Rowland team. However G. Sinclair team when down 16-36 over B. Martens team to leave Beechworth with only two points, meaning they drop down to fifth on the ladder. Beechworth will now travel to play Benalla, who had a 25-54 shot loss over Wodonga last weekend.

 

 

Beechworth Midweek team have continued their great season with a 73 to 57 shot win over ladder leaders Ovens last week. Beechworth won two of the three rinks to give them twelve points to be only ten points away from Ovens. They will now play Benalla this week who are only three points away from Beechworth on the ladder, after their 82 to 63 shot win over Corowa Services.

 

The Men’s Club singles final was played on Sunday with Barry Fitzpatrick defeating Wayne Page 25 to 21 shots. Wayne started with a 6-0 lead after 2 ends before Barry won nine of the next twelve ends to lead 14-11. Wayne then won four of the next five ends to lead 21-17, putting him within four shots of victory. However Barry won the next five ends in a very close game to win by four shots. Barry will now represent Beechworth at the champion of champions later in the season.
